Transaction 28c663f66a41beb62a1f4be7955f8a8f176e8cd518e78d5c8115f41dfe07bac9
1 Input
1 Output
-
28c663f66a41beb62a1f4be7955f8a8f176e8cd518e78d5c8115f41dfe07bac9:0
- value
- 1333944
- script pubkey
- OP_0 OP_PUSHBYTES_20 63ecec24a64645915d968d82f33bd71b6016e69c
- address
- bc1qv0kwcf9xgezezhvk3kp0xw7hrdspde5uknw0sh